setExpectedResponseHeaders
Set this if the SCIM provider is not behaving SCIM compliant by manipulating the expected headers that will be returned from the server- null: The headers are checked as normally for the content-type "application/scim+json"
- empty map: The check of response headers is disabled
- filled map: The check of the response headers will be done with the entries of this map
